Odisea (Ilíada y Odisea 2)
- Ilíada y Odisea 2
- By: Homero, José Ángel Valente - translator, Joan Casas Fuster - translator
- Narrated by: Eva Rufo, Íñigo Montero
- Length: 13 hrs and 53 mins
- Unabridged
-
Overall0
-
Performance0
-
Story0
El viaje de Ulises se ha convertido en un mito universal y la Odisea en una lectura para todos los tiempos. Tras una década de guerra, una ofensa al dios Poseidón ha alejado de su reino al astuto héroe otros diez años, condenado a navegar sin rumbo y a sufrir las más diversas vicisitudes. La Odisea, que sucede a la caída de Troya, sigue los pasos de Ulises—el nombre latino de Odiseo, que esta traducción adopta—y nos acerca al relato de su largo peregrinaje para volver al hogar, Ítaca.
